So as I have discovered Vista Home Premium does not include the secpol.msc utility that would allow me to change the vista logon screen to the classic enter your username and password version. Is there any other way to do this on Home Premium?

Yea, I did download and try that but there is no way to use that classic method of log on. Really all you can do with that is change the background on the welcome screen which is still kind of cool.

Be aware of that software linked above. I'm giving it a try now, and I've BSoD'd a few times with a STOP c000021a error, which is traced to the winlogon.exe file.
